When we talk about research, it’s crucial to prioritize the safety of every participant involved. One key concept in this realm is understanding what “minimal risk” really means. You might be wondering, what does that even entail? Well, let’s break it down in an engaging way that’s easy to grasp.

At its core, the criterion for determining “minimal risk” is about ensuring that the probability and magnitude of discomfort caused by research activities don’t exceed what individuals typically face in their daily lives. So, what does this look like in practice? Imagine you’re just going about your day—walking your dog, maybe stepping into the dentist for a routine cleaning. The discomfort you feel there is pretty standard, right? In research, we want to keep risks at a similar level. The idea is that any unease a participant might experience should align with what they regularly encounter—not some harrowing, nerve-racking ordeal.

Now, let’s contrast that with some of the other options you might find on a test or in discussions. For instance, one option might suggest that risks can be balanced with potential rewards. But here’s the thing: minimal risk means that we can’t just barter harm for benefit. If a research project promises a high reward but poses substantial risks, that’s a massive red flag. Remember, it’s not just about the outcomes; it’s about the participants’ welfare during the process.

Moreover, suggesting that risks can exceed those of daily life, well, that directly opposes our understanding of minimal risk. The entire ethos around these guidelines is anchored in the commitment to maintaining human dignity and safety. When researchers design studies, they need to be mindful that the discomfort or inconvenience they might cause shouldn’t reach beyond ordinary life.

Let's talk real-world applications for a second. Researchers often use surveys or observational studies as safe methods where the discomfort level is low. Think about it: filling out a questionnaire about your eating habits feels a lot less invasive than jumping into a medical trial with experimental drugs.
